After, doing some research on the Dyson cordless models, I decided on the V11. I wasn't sure if I would like the full weight of the vacuum being "my muscle responsibility" but I am happy to report it has been just fine. The canister capacity has been fine also. We have an 1800 sq ft house with a golden retriever and cat and all hard surface floors, so there is definitely "pet glitter" to vacuum. I am able to vacuum the whole house and empty once at the end, so I think that is pretty awesome! The ability to get under furniture has been amazing also.
The V11 Extra came with many attachments and so far I haven't used them all, but I would expect that in true Dyson fashion that they work well. We purchased a stand for the vacuum (from Amazon), since this is not something that stands on its own. The stand houses all of the attachments and can charge on the stand as well.
Over all we are happy with our purchase and love the ease of going to grab the vacuum to get a mess picked up quickly, without the extra hassle of undoing a cord and wrapping it back up. I would highly recommend this product!

I bought this model due to its sale price and the efficiency claims compared to the lower model, which was more expensive. This Dyson is relatively heavy and does not perform well on large area rugs even on eco low or medium power ; however, it provides strong suction. The Dyson will not move over the rug to be able to vacuum properly. The canister empties efficiently, although occasionally debris needs to be removed manually. The motorized power works great on tile floors. The battery maintains its charge, allowing for cleaning of the entire house in one session. My previous V7 worked well on area rugs, so I will need to find an alternative solution for that purpose.
To be fair…my new V11 is up against my old V10! While the V11 does an incredible job and the filtration far exceeds the V10, it’s the weight that is a negative. The V11 is significantly heavier than the 10 and due to a shoulder injury I really feel the difference. That said, I actually don’t mind vacuuming with a Dyson!
